Soft Nude Perfection

A soft nude manicure remains the ultimate go-to for the office. I love how a beige or blush tone blends effortlessly with any outfit and offers a clean and sophisticated finish.

I often choose a nude shade that complements my skin tone closely and creates a natural look that feels refined. Adding a coat of shimmer can give the nails a radiant effect without straying from professionalism.

Classic French Elegance

French tips continue to define timeless elegance in the workplace. The balance of a sheer base and crisp white line always makes nails look structured and neat.

I’ve recently been drawn to slimmer tips, which create a modern and polished update on this classic design. The style is subtle enough for daily office wear yet polished enough to turn heads during lunch breaks.

Pale Pink Glow

A sheer pale pink has a way of giving nails a fresh, healthy glow. I gravitate toward this shade whenever I want something pretty and minimal.

It works with formal attire as easily as it does with casual Friday outfits. When I want to elevate it slightly, I opt for a soft pink ombré, which creates a seamless and feminine gradient.

Glossy Deep Red

Deep red nails have long been associated with confidence and so, I find them especially fitting on days packed with important tasks or presentations.

Shades such as burgundy, mulberry or oxblood create a powerful impression while still maintaining that important elegance.

The glossy finish adds depth, making the manicure feel luxurious and strong at once.

Taupe Tones

Taupe manicures deliver understated sophistication that fits perfectly into literally, any professional environment. A gray-beige blend can look incredibly chic, especially on shorter nails. With a sleek top coat, taupe offers a minimalist edge that aligns with modern workwear trends.

It is refined and adaptable, easily pairing with both monochrome outfits and colorful ensembles.

Mauve Modernity

Mauve is one of my favorite shades for work nails because it sits beautifully between pink and purple. The muted quality of the color makes it appropriate for the office and still adds glamour compared to a standard nude.

I often like to wear mauve nails alongside gold jewelry since the warmth of the metal complements the cool undertones of the polish.

Sheer White Simplicity

Sheer white nails create an airy, delicate look. Instead of using an opaque formula, I prefer a translucent finish that softens the effect and gives a nice natural glow.

This style has an almost glass-like quality that pairs super well with tailored office outfits and thus providing a fresh and modern edge.

Espresso Gloss

Rich espresso-colored nails are ideal for anyone drawn to darker tones that still read as professional. The glossy brown shade is striking without overpowering your work outfit for the day.

I find this look especially appealing during the cooler months, when it complements seasonal neutrals and layered office styles. Overall, I think that espresso nails never fail to deliver a polished impression with ease!

Subtle Metallic Accents

Metallics can feel refined, when they’re used sparingly. My favorite approach is pairing a neutral base with the slightest touch of gold or silver near the tips or cuticles.

What this does is that it creates a subtle highlight that looks like jewelry for the nails. It elevates a simple manicure into something more distinctive and is totally appropriate for the office.

Muted Green Chic

Muted greens such as sage or olive can bring a contemporary twist to office nails. These shades are soft and earthy, making them surprisingly versatile with various professional outfits.

I enjoy wearing muted green nails with beige or cream clothing as they create a balanced and stylish contrast. It’s a refreshing way to bring subtle color into a work manicure.

Matte Neutral Sophistication

A matte finish has the power to completely transform a neutral nail shade. A nude, taupe or mauve in matte gives off a sleek, modern energy.

I find this style especially chic on short nails where the texture stands out without needing extra detail. In summary, matte nails offer a unique touch that still feels professional and understated.
